Makhadzi, the sensational South African singer, is on cloud nine after bagging a major win at the prestigious South African Music Awards 2023. Her album, African Queen 2.0, triumphed in the highly coveted Best Traditional Album category, leaving fans and critics alike in awe.
In an ecstatic social media post, Makhadzi couldn’t contain her excitement as she celebrated her remarkable achievement. With a touch of humour, she congratulated herself, acknowledging the immense support from her dedicated team and loyal fans.
“Congratulations to myself for clinching the biggest award in the country! From the bottom of my heart, I want to express my gratitude to my amazing fans who never fail to put a smile on my face year after year.
This year has been a rollercoaster, but you all have made me realize my importance as an asset to the nation,” Makhadzi expressed.
Overflowing with genuine love and appreciation, Makhadzi continued, “I truly love you all, and I genuinely mean it. I am who I am because of you. Without your unwavering support, I am nothing.”
The talented artist also took the opportunity to extend her heartfelt thanks to her team, who played a vital role in the success of her award-winning album.

She mentioned Papa Penny Open Mic Production artist, Mr. Brown, Prince Benza, Master Azart, Mizo Phyll, Master KG, Cassel P, and Lowshen as the incredible individuals who collaborated with her on this remarkable project.
And as if the celebration couldn’t get any better, Makhadzi teased her fans with exciting news. She announced the release of the much-anticipated music video for Mapara, which is set to drop this Friday, November 24.
